Athletic Academic Mentor

Texas A&M University SystemCollege Station, TX

About The Position

Texas A&M Athletics Department is committed to building champions through academic achievement, athletic excellence, and national recognition of student-athletes, teams, and programs. We are a proud member of the Southeastern Conference, with more than 650 Texas A&M student-athletes competing at the NCAA Division 1-A level in 20 varsity sports. We are seeking Academic Mentors for students in the Athletics Department at Texas A&M. The Academic Mentor will develop strategies for student-athlete’s individual learning style, working with assigned student-athletes to develop a professional relationship to maximize their academic potential. This is a part-time/temporary opportunity with non-standard hours, and a Bachelor's Degree is required.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ree.
  • Experience working with students in an academic environment.
  • Must possess strong organizational and communication skills.
  • Ability to multi-task and work cooperatively with others.
  • Willing to work non-standard hours.

Nice To Haves

  • Master’s degree.
  • Experience in the education system.

Responsibilities

  • Work with assigned student-athletes to develop a professional relationship to maximize their academic potential.
  • Provide general instruction in study skills, note-taking skills, test-taking skills.
  • Guide student-athletes in the development of time management and in developing organizational skills.
  • Develop strategies for the student-athlete’s individual learning style.
  • Create daily progress reports using on-line system and may performs other duties as assigned.
  • Collaborate with Scholastic Supervisors and Learning Specialists about progress and individual student needs.
